body
{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	background-repeat: repeat-x;
	background-image: url(backgrounds/back_tile.jpg);
	background-color: #FFFFFF;
}

a.Footerlink:link {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
	text-decoration: none;
}

a.Footerlink:visited {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
	text-decoration: none;
}

a.Footerlink:hover {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color:#53A34E;
	text-decoration: none;
}

a.Footerlink:active {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
	text-decoration: none;
}
.footertext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#518e29;
}


a.mainlinks:link {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
}

a.mainlinks:visited {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
}

a.mainlinks: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
}

a.mainlinks:active {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
}

a.mainlinkssmall:link {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#518e29;
}

a.mainlinkssmall:visited {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
}

a.mainlinkssmall: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#53A34E;
}

a.mainlinkssmall:active {
	font-family:  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#518e29;
}

.parent {
	right: 814px;
	margin: 0px auto;
	width: 810px;
}
.mainwrapper {
	position: relative;
	width: 810px;
}
#headerbar {
	position: relative;
	width: 792px;
	left: 0;
	top: 0;
	height: 26px;
	z-index: 10;
	background-repeat: no-repeat;
	background-image: url(backgrounds/topbar.jpg);
}
#right_main {
	position: relative;
	width: 373px;
	height: 448px;
	top: 0px;
	left: 0px;
}
.footerlinks {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	font-weight: normal;
	font-variant: normal;
	color: #518e29;
}
    #flashholder {
	position:relative;
	width:725px;
	height:226px;
	z-index:1;
	left: 29px;
	top: 0px;
}
#content {
	position: relative;
	width: 916px;
	left: 0px;
	top: 0px;
	height: auto;
	background-image: url(backgrounds/content_mainback.jpg);
	background-repeat: no-repeat;
}
#footer {
	width: 916px;
	height: 25px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	position: relative;
	left: 0px;
	top: 0px;
	color: #999999;
	background-image: url(backgrounds/footer.jpg);
	padding-top: 15px;
}
.maincontenttext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13;
	color: #000000;
	font-size: 13px;
	padding: 4px;
	font-style: normal;
	font-weight: normal;
}
#navigation {
	position:relative;
	width:784px;
	height:31px;
	z-index:11;
	left: 0px;
}
.maintext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#CCCCCC;
	text-align: justify;
	line-height: 15px;
}
#logo {
	position:relative;
	width:800px;
	height:167px;
	z-index:2;
	background-attachment: scroll;
	background-image: url(nav/content_top_teeth.jpg);
	background-repeat: no-repeat;
	left: 55px;
	top: 30px;
	overflow: visible;
}
#tagline {
	position:relative;
	width:803px;
	height:115px;
	z-index:3;
	left: 55px;
	top: 30px;
}
#contentarea {
	position:relative;
	width:803px;
	height:auto;
	z-index:3;
	left: 55px;
	top: 30px;
}
#banline {
	position:relative;
	width:803px;
	height:115px;
	z-index:3;
	left: 55px;
	top: 40px;
}
#greenbox {
	position:relative;
	width:855px;
	height:260px;
	z-index:3;
	left: 25px;
	top: 40px;
	background-image: url(backgrounds/green.jpg);
}
#flashticker {
	position:relative;
	width:855px;
	height:100px;
	z-index:3;
	left: 25px;
	top: 40px;
	}
	
#formbox {
	position:relative;
	width:855px;
	height:auto;
	z-index:3;
	left: 25px;
	top: 40px;
	}
.tagtext {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 35px;
	font-style: normal;
	color: #009900;
}

.arial20black {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 20px;
	font-style: normal;
	color: #000000;
}
.arial18black {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	color: #000000;
}
.arial18white {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 18px;
	font-style: normal;
	color: #FFFFFF;
}
.style2 {

	color: #BF4D00
}
